Hi Richard, First off it is good that you asked for some advice. I think that this is something that is worth talking to your doctor about (yes you do have to fess up to the recreational drug use) I know that sometimes when a person uses drugs it can bring on and intesensify things that are aready there. So there might be an underlying condition that you dont notice when you arnt under the influence. I hope that it is the drugs and not E but the only way to be sure is to talk openly and honestly with your doctor and according to your post you are willing to do that.
